Will we beat Denver?
I think we lose by multiple scores, but I can see us sneaking out a win if a few things happen.
1) Avery returning brings an added element to the offense and forces Denver to back their safeties up. This is an element they haven't seen on tape to prepare for and I wouldn't be surprised if we come out and test them deep a few times early on. 2) Avant is able to get us 3 or 4 first downs. Alex Smith has throw too many good passes that should have gone for first downs if the catch is secured. Hopefully Avant can give us what Dexter did last year down the stretch in terms of possession receiver. 3) Houston, Hali, Poe, Bailey and Ford find ways to pressure Manning and limit him to shorter throws. 4) Gaines/Smith finds a way to match up with their receivers. This will be the toughest test our secondary will face all year. 5) Our OL gives Alex time to find the open man and opens up a few holes for Charles and Davis. 6) Alex gets the ball to Kelce a lot more. This kid should be getting 7-10 targets every game. 7) As with any other game, win the turnover battle. We can't afford to cough up the ball against them and we will need to take it away a couple times, too. 8) Crowd noise. It needs to be loud as it can be to help our pass rush get Manning uncomfortable. I guess I could list a lot more things we have going for u that can give us a chance to win this one, but it's gonna be tough. |
